Understanding the Importance of Website Title

A website title is the text that appears at the top of your website, usually in a header section. It is a crucial element that serves several purposes, including:

  • Identifying your website: A website title helps visitors and search engines understand what your website is about.
  • Improving user experience: A descriptive and accurate website title can improve the user experience by providing a clear and concise understanding of your website’s content.
  • Improving search engine rankings: A well-chosen website title can improve your website’s visibility in search engine results pages (SERPs).

Why Change Your Website Title?

Reasons to Change Your Website Title

Before we dive into the process of changing your website title, let’s explore some reasons why you might want to change it:

  • Your website has changed: If your website’s content or structure has changed significantly, a new title may be necessary to reflect the new content.
  • Brand consistency: Changing your website title can help maintain brand consistency across all of your online platforms.
  • SEO optimization: A new website title can improve your website’s search engine rankings and visibility.
